Secretary of State Marco Rubio held a productive call with German Foreign Minister Annalena Baerbock, underscoring the enduring strength and significance of the U.S.-Germany partnership. The discussion highlighted the shared commitment to transatlantic peace, security, and prosperity, with both sides agreeing on the need for continued collaboration across a broad range of global challenges.
In their conversation, Secretary Rubio and Minister Baerbock emphasized the importance of deepening cooperation on defense matters, particularly as both nations work together to ensure stability in key regions such as the Middle East and the Indo-Pacific. The two leaders expressed a mutual desire to strengthen the ties between the United States and Germany, particularly as the world faces increasing geopolitical tensions.
“Germany is a vital partner in promoting global stability, and our collaboration is essential to addressing the complex challenges of the modern world,” Secretary Rubio remarked. The conversation also touched on broader efforts to ensure peace and security across Europe and beyond, highlighting the shared responsibility of allies to uphold democratic values and collective defense.
This call serves as a reaffirmation of the strong bond between the U.S. and Germany, with both countries committed to working together to promote security, economic development, and regional stability.
